Giant Mining Expands Breccia Study at Majuba Hill Copper-Silver-Gold Project
VANCOUVER, BC — July 28, 2025 — Leads & Copy — Giant Mining Corp. is expanding on its breccia study for drill hole MHB-30, completed this spring. The company will conduct surface mapping and evaluation, using advanced A.I. modeling, to prepare for its 2025 Phase 2 drill program at the Majuba Hill Porphyry Copper-Silver-Gold Project in Pershing County, Nevada.
The Phase 1 core program confirmed breccia controls and high-grade copper mineralization, aligning with intercepts in core holes MHB-30 and MHB-32. The study will use data from over 100 previous drill holes, totaling 89,395 feet, to refine targets for future drilling.
The company intersected thick intervals of near-surface oxide copper mineralization, expanding the Mineralized Breccia Zone. Results from holes MHB-33, MHB-34, and MHB-35 confirmed copper grades and continuity, reinforcing the project's potential as a domestic copper supply source.
CEO David Greenway stated that drill program assays continue to exceed expectations, validating the copper mineralization at Majuba Hill. He added that the company is fully funded for Phase 2 drilling, and the technical team is ready to move forward in Nevada, USA.
Majuba Hill, located in Nevada, USA, is a 9,684-acre project with infrastructure and a history of production. Approximately 89,395 feet of drilling has been completed. The project shows indications of a large Cu – Ag +/- Au mineralized body and is fully financed for the next phase of drilling.
